The mission of Ronald Mcdonald House Charities of the Ohio Valley (RMHCOV) is to create, find and support programs that directly improve the health and well-being of children and their families. The core programs of RMHCOV include two Ronald Mcdonald houses located in evansville, the happy wheels cart program, and the grants program thanks to a restricted gift from Mcdonald's owners/operators. The following core values are utilized to carry out the RMHCOV mission: leading with compassion, focusing on the critical needs of children, celebrating the diversity of our people and programs, valuing our heritage and operating with accountability and transparency.
